Unfortunately there is a need of domicile certificate during applying for GUJCET and if one has no domicile certificate then he or she can't fill the form so outside student are not allowed to apply in exam GUJCET stands for Gujarat Common Entrance Test. It is a state level medical entrance exam conducted by the Gujarat Secondary and Higher Secondary Education Board to offer admission to aspirants in different medical fields such as BDS, MBBS, Physiotherapy, Homeopathy, Ayurveda, Nursing, Optometry etc. in different government and private colleges of Gujarat. Eligibility criteria for GUJCET:- -The candidate must have passed in Higher Secondary Certificate examination form a recognized board/university. -The candidate must have studied PCB (Physics, Chemistry and Biology) as their subjects to apply for MBBS, B.Pharm and BDS courses. -The candidate must have secured at least 50% (45% for reserved category) marks for general category in aggregate in the examination. -The candidate age should not be less than 17 years to apply for the exam. -The candidate must be holding the domicile of Gujarat.
